Or. Admin. Code § 437-007-1345 - Helicopter Operations
(1)
Helicopter facilities must be kept clear of loose objects and unauthorized
personnel.
(2) Personnel must not
smoke within 50 feet of a helicopter, fuel storage, or fueling
equipment.
(3) Unless authorized by
the pilot or helicopter ground crew, personnel must stay at least:
(a) 50 feet away from small helicopters (50
feet or less overall length); and
(b) 100 feet away from large helicopters.
NOTE: Helicopter overall length, includes the tail boom and the rotors fully extended.
(4) A competent person must provide a
detailed briefing on helicopter safety procedures to all passengers prior to
loading.
(5) Personnel assigned to
ride in helicopters must:
(a) Be briefed in
the correct approach, riding and off-loading procedures for the particular type
of helicopter.
(b) Follow
instructions of helicopter personnel at all times when around
helicopter.
(c) Carry all tools at
their side (not slung over their shoulder) when around helicopters.
(6) Unless told otherwise by a
competent person, personnel must approach and leave the helicopter in full view
of the pilot.
(7) Personnel must
stay away from turning tail rotors at all times.
(8) Personnel must not stand directly beneath
a hovering helicopter unless they have been trained or are being trained in
performing sling load hookup or bucket filling operations.
